Travel organizations need CRM systems that integrate eSignatures, preserve audit trails, and support compliance while minimizing manual handoffs. Comparing signNow and Zoho CRM clarifies which platform better fits travel workflows, data protection needs, and budget constraints.
An account manager at a mid-size travel agency uses a CRM integrated with eSignature to send booking contracts and vendor agreements. They rely on templates, status tracking, and reminders to manage dozens of clients and itineraries each week, reducing delays between quote acceptance and final confirmation.
An operations lead coordinates supplier contracts, liability waivers, and group itineraries. They require an auditable record for every document, conditional workflows for approvals, and role-based permissions to ensure only authorized staff can send or modify contracts.
These roles benefit from reliable signing, audit trails, and CRM synchronization to reduce errors, shorten booking cycles, and maintain regulatory records.

Reusable templates for booking confirmations, vendor contracts, and waivers that reduce repetitive setup and maintain consistent legal language across customer engagements.
Ability to send a single document to many recipients with individualized fields and tracking, useful for group tours and mass waiver collection.
Shared templates and folder permissions let operations teams collaborate while preserving version control and standard approval paths for outgoing contracts.
A robust API and webhook support allow automated document creation, status events, and CRM synchronization for seamless backend workflows.
Responsive signing experiences across phones and tablets ensure travelers can sign quickly regardless of device or connectivity conditions.
Two-way integration with Google Docs and Drive enables document creation and storage workflows while preserving templates and signed copies alongside itinerary drafts.
Direct connectors sync contact and booking fields between CRM records and signNow templates so signatures and status updates attach automatically to the correct customer profile.
Link to Dropbox, Box, or OneDrive to archive signed agreements and attach signed documents to shared folders used by operations and finance teams.
Integrated payment capture at signing allows agents to collect deposits or additional fees securely during the signature flow, reducing separate billing steps.
